Transaction 2c51605f9be99e633a6aac75bc64d32d00c41d84cff4c30c830c170c221dede9

2 Input
2 Outputs
  • 2c51605f9be99e633a6aac75bc64d32d00c41d84cff4c30c830c170c221dede9:0
  • value  1748349
    address  19ewyyNhEVPEQTPaEzbCXENzAgEKGpRRSn
  • 2c51605f9be99e633a6aac75bc64d32d00c41d84cff4c30c830c170c221dede9:1
  • value  1010256
    address  1C5WohgPJkhD3jvjktVMTF3rWFEtKPZ9Aj